Output e8b8135ee20a7bdc7b1af4fc8a2705da708f3288a0c1da29ad3a95805cd2fc0e:15

value
10738125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d9c170937574abbd15d4cfee30a4f16fcf51136 OP_EQUAL
address
37Jn8Zsr1LbGKAYfUqURUjznuu2q6YFGNV
transaction
e8b8135ee20a7bdc7b1af4fc8a2705da708f3288a0c1da29ad3a95805cd2fc0e
spent
true